Dalmore 30 Year Old 150th Anniversary Decanter is a single malt Scotch whisky sourced from the Northern Highlands of Scotland. Celebrating the distillery`s establishment in 1839, this expression boasts a vigorous 45% ABV. The whisky`s profile includes notes of spiced marmalade, roasted coffee, and honeyed dates, resulting from extensive maturation in Matusalem Oloroso Sherry butts. With 30 years of interaction with oak, this whisky exhibits a fortified wine complexity, an aspect of Dalmore`s mastery in multi-cask aging. The finish reveals dark cocoa, a marker of the distillery`s commitment to craftsmanship and the heritage upheld by the renowned Mackenzie family.

The Archetypal Highland Malt

Founded in 1839 by Alexander Matheson, Dalmore is one of the Highland's most recognisable distilleries. Overlooking the Cromarty Firth, the distillery houses four pairs of stills and produces just over four millions litres of spirit a year. Almost as famous as the distillery itself is Richard Paterson, master blender for many decades, Richard has done much to popularise the Dalmore brand and Scottish whisky more broadly.

Dalmore 12, 15 and 18 year old are all firm favourites with whisky lovers, while their run of single vintage whiskies bottled as part of the "Constellation Collection" series have kept collectors happy. The Cigar Malt and King Alexander III are excellent non-age-statement additions to the core range while the limited annual release of Dalmore 21 year old usually sells as in a heart beat.
